Transaction 517e09c7eab15809bed59ef120f9bc77e6e2b5355ed5f484b6f544870c09177c

2 Input
2 Outputs
  • 517e09c7eab15809bed59ef120f9bc77e6e2b5355ed5f484b6f544870c09177c:0
  • value  6522662
    address  3QAjzVg4pM1cFg6Z9TEwjYfvQoYR5LG7m9
  • 517e09c7eab15809bed59ef120f9bc77e6e2b5355ed5f484b6f544870c09177c:1
  • value  676977400
    address  3P7a5H28QdTaUZddHi5Z6ZU1MvioxcyGPk